Key Qualifications and Certifications
Think of certifications as a trainer's foundational degree. They show a commitment to the profession and a solid grasp of essential principles like anatomy, exercise physiology, and injury prevention. In the fitness world, not all certifications are created equal. You’ll want to look for credentials from nationally recognized organizations like the National Academy of Sports Medicine (NASM), the American Council on Exercise (ACE), or the National Strength and Conditioning Association (NSCA). These programs have rigorous standards and require continuing education to stay current. In New York, NASM is particularly esteemed in private studios, indicating a high level of expertise. A great trainer is proud of their qualifications because it shows they’ve put in the work to master their craft.

How Much Does a Top NYC Trainer Cost?
Investing in your health with a personal trainer is one of the best decisions you can make, but it's natural to wonder about the cost. In a city like New York, prices can range quite a bit depending on the trainer's expertise, location, and the services they offer. Understanding the typical pricing structures will help you find a program that fits your budget and delivers the results you're looking for. Let's break down what you can expect to pay for a top-tier trainer in NYC.
In-Person vs. Virtual Session Rates
When you start looking for a trainer, you'll find that hourly rates are the most common pricing model. While the national average for a trainer is around $55 per hour, NYC is a different ballgame. Here, you can expect to see rates anywhere from $70 to well over $200 per session for an experienced professional. In-person training is typically at the higher end of that spectrum, as it accounts for the trainer's time and gym space fees. Virtual coaching can be a more flexible and sometimes more affordable option, but the key is finding a trainer who can deliver the same level of personalized attention through a screen. For a truly elite trainer with a specialized practice, expect to invest at the premium end of the market.
Package Deals and Membership Options
Most independent trainers offer package deals, which are a great way to commit to your goals while making the investment more manageable. Buying a block of 10, 20, or more sessions upfront almost always reduces the per-session rate. This structure benefits both you and the trainer by establishing a consistent schedule. While some large gyms bundle training sessions with memberships, it's good to know that trainers there often keep only a fraction of what you pay. A dedicated, independent coach who offers comprehensive programs, like those designed for coaching highly successful men over 35, provides a much higher level of personalized service that goes beyond just the hour you spend working out.

Online Platforms and Professional Directories
For those who like to do their own research, online platforms and professional directories are powerful tools. You can verify a trainer's credentials and find someone who aligns with your needs by searching the databases of top certifying organizations. The National Academy of Sports Medicine (NASM) has a trainer finder tool that lets you search for certified professionals in your area. Checking for top-tier certifications from bodies like NASM, ACE, or NSCA is a reliable way to ensure a trainer has a strong educational foundation. These directories often allow you to filter by specialty, helping you narrow down the options to find an expert in strength training, longevity, or whatever your specific goal may be.
